// New team members: do not lower this below 300 without talking to
// the reliability group — shorter windows caused page storms during
// the Harrowfen incident. The fingerprint is a hash of service name,
// alert class, and region, so distinct regions still page separately.
// This constant is baked in at compile time; the build it shipped
// with is identified by the token below.

pipeline stamp: htk21_cc68b8e00e3cb5ca75ae8

# Largediff env config — notes for the weekly sync
# Largediff is our viewer for multi-gigabyte diffs; chunking works now,
# but the streaming backend still needs auth wired up per environment.
# Demo env is fine with defaults except one thing: the stream token
# service credential, which goes on the line right after this comment.

secret setting of tajof-bahif: COURIER_KEY3=65d

Key ceremony checklist — Sweepling orphaned-resource sweeper. Support team: before the ceremony, confirm the sweeper is paused so it can't delete resources mid-signing. Verify last sweep report is archived. Rotate the sweeper's service key on the offline terminal. Resume sweeps only after sign-off. Unlocking the offline terminal requires the recovery passphrase below.

strongbox words: oliael-gilax-lamael